6/15 'Twas so wi' all the man did; he was handy enough, but there were aye others better. But he was all for having a hand in whatever was going on himself; he'd no the patience to watch others and learn, maybe, from the way they did. Them he loved dearly and nought was too good for them. The dog, I'm thinkin', he had odd uses for; Andy was no above seekin' a hare now and then that was no his by rights. And he'd be out before dawn, sometimes, with old Dick, who could help him with his poaching. |
